Course details

• Understanding Chinese Business Culture
• Effective Communication with Chinese Partners
• Building Trust and Guanxi in Chinese Business
• Chinese Negotiation Styles and Tactics
• Preparing for Negotiations with Chinese Partners
• Navigating Chinese Business Etiquette and Protocols
• Overcoming Challenges in Negotiations with Chinese Partners
• Drafting and Analyzing Chinese Business Contracts
• Cross-Cultural Communication in Chinese Negotiations
• Closing Deals and Maintaining Long-Term Relationships with Chinese Partners

Career path

The **Certified Specialist Programme in Negotiating with Chinese Partners** is a valuable asset in today's globalised job market. With the growing demand for professionals who can effectively navigate the intricacies of Chinese business culture, this programme is designed to equip you with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in various roles across the UK. The 3D pie chart above illustrates the percentage distribution of popular job titles, providing insights into the current job market trends. - **Sales Manager**: As a Sales Manager, you will be responsible for overseeing sales activities, maintaining relationships with Chinese partners, and driving revenue growth. The average salary for this role ranges between £35,000 - £60,000 per annum. - **Procurement Specialist**: In this role, you will focus on sourcing products and services from Chinese suppliers. Your expertise in negotiation and understanding of Chinese business practices will contribute to substantial cost savings. The average salary for a Procurement Specialist ranges between £28,000 - £45,000 per annum. - **Business Development Manager**: As a Business Development Manager, you will identify and develop new business opportunities with Chinese partners. The average salary for this role ranges between £30,000 - £55,000 per annum. - **Supply Chain Manager**: With a strong focus on managing the flow of goods, services, and information between Chinese partners and your organisation, the Supply Chain Manager role requires in-depth knowledge of Chinese business practices to ensure efficiency and effectiveness. The average salary for this role ranges between £35,000 - £70,000 per annum. - **Export-Import Manager**: As an Export-Import Manager, you will be responsible for managing the logistics, documentation, and customs clearance of goods traded between the UK and China. This role typically offers a salary range between £22,000 - £40,000 per annum.
